mcgravity

tigranbs
55
A proxy tool for composing multiple MCP servers into one unified endpoint. Scale your AI tools by load balancing requests across multiple MCP servers, similar to how Nginx works for web servers.

Overview

What is mcgravity

McGravity is a proxy tool designed to connect multiple MCP (Model Context Protocol) servers into a single unified endpoint. It enables the reuse of MCP servers and allows for scalable connections, functioning similarly to Nginx for web servers.

How to Use

To use McGravity, install the necessary dependencies and build the project into a single executable. You can run it via command line or Docker, specifying the addresses of the MCP servers you want to connect.

Key Features

Key features of McGravity include the ability to connect to multiple MCP servers through a single endpoint, load balancing requests across these servers, and providing a centralized access point for applications.

Where to Use

McGravity can be used in various fields that require the integration of multiple AI tools and services, particularly in environments utilizing MCP servers for model context management.

Use Cases

Use cases for McGravity include scaling AI applications, managing multiple MCP server connections efficiently, and providing a single access point for clients to interact with various AI models.

Content